Oil pans don't wear out or break like other parts, they generally only need to be replaced because of external damage from an accident or an improperly tightened drain plug. The main symptom you will experience is an oil leak underneath the engine of your car. The oil that leaks from a damaged oil pan will range from dark brown to dark black. If the leak is large enough or occurs for long enough the oil level will be low enough to turn the oil pressure or low oil level warning light on.

An oil leak may be noted on the ground where the vehicle is parked. However, many vehicles have plastic trays underneath the engine that may catch leaking oil and conceal the leak. In such cases, a low oil level, a burning oil smell, or even smoke from oil burning in the engine bay may be noted.

»MORE: Signs of a bad oil pan gasket

The engine oil pressure warning light will come on if the engine oil pressure is low, or if the oil pressure sensor is faulty. In either case, engine power may be reduced significantly. The check engine light may also illuminate, and an on-board diagnostic (OBD) trouble code will be stored in the vehicle's computer.

How to Diagnose and Fix Oil Leaks in an INFINITI G25?

To effectively diagnose and fix oil leaks in your INFINITI G25, start by identifying the source of the leak, as this is crucial for determining the appropriate repair method. Begin with a thorough inspection of key oil system components, including the oil drain plug, oil filter gasket, rear main seal, and oil fill plug, looking for any visible signs of leakage. Pay special attention to the spark plug wells; if you notice oil accumulation here, it may indicate a more serious issue, such as a failing gasket or worn valve guides, which requires immediate attention. Regularly monitoring your oil pressure and level can also provide insights into potential problems, as any abnormalities may signal underlying issues. If you suspect a malfunctioning oil pump or significant engine wear, it’s wise to consult a certified INFINITI technician for a professional diagnosis. Once you have pinpointed the leak's origin, a technician can offer an estimate for repairs, helping you understand whether the fix is straightforward or more complex.
